She is discovered by her sister, Helen (Angela Baddeley). Violet's dying words are "the band, speckled." She then dies and their stepfather, Dr. Grimesby Rylott (Lyn Harding), arrives. Soon there is an inquest into the mysterious death, and Rylott plots with the housekeeper and his Indian servant, Ali.
